Output 7bbfba77e2142676932477aa4eacb66d20768c746ea45251968567ef6cc0f15c:2

value
383965
script pubkey
OP_0 OP_PUSHBYTES_20 c40e1d0578852b5e75c4be4acc8c4e6421b3b7ac
address
bc1qcs8p6ptcs544uawyhe9verzwvssm8davxd7tup
transaction
7bbfba77e2142676932477aa4eacb66d20768c746ea45251968567ef6cc0f15c